Hewlett Packard Enterprise Company $HPE Holdings Decreased by Retirement Systems of Alabama

Retirement Systems of Alabama lowered its stake in Hewlett Packard Enterprise Company (NYSE:HPEFree Report) by 15.1% in the 4th quarter, according to its most recent Form 13F fil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The firm owned 4,070,702 shares of the technology company’s stock after selling 726,113 shares during the quarter. Retirement Systems of Alabama owned about 0.31% of Hewlett Packard Enterprise worth $97,778,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

Hewlett Packard Enterprise (NYSE:HPEGet Free Report) last announced its earnings results on Monday, March 9th. The technology company reported $0.65 EPS for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$0.59 by $0.06. The business had revenue of $9.30 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$9.31 billion. Hewlett Packard Enterprise had a positive return on equity of 9.93% and a negative net margin of 0.41%.Hewlett Packard Enterprise’s revenue was up 18.4%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same period in the prior year, the business posted $0.49 earnings per share. Hewlett Packard Enterprise has set its FY 2026 guidance at 2.300-2.500 EPS and its Q2 2026 guidance at 0.510-0.550 EPS. Hewlett Packard Enterprise Company Profile

(Free Report)

Hewlett Packard Enterprise (HPE) is an enterprise technology company that designs, develops and sells IT infrastructure, software and services for business and government customers. Its core offerings span servers, storage, networking, and related software, together with consulting, integration and support services aimed at modernizing and managing enterprise IT environments. HPE’s product portfolio includes systems for traditional data centers as well as solutions for high-performance computing, edge computing and telecommunications infrastructure.

A major focus for HPE is hybrid cloud and consumption-based IT.
